LSE4402512 Constative Code of Secretic Diseases - Exposing the external and internal signs to which people infected with it will be recognized, as well as the means to prevent it. Illustration on Venerian, sexually transmitted diseases. Engraving by Alexandre Gabriel, 1830. by French School, (19th century); Private Collection; (add.info.: Constative Code of Secretic Diseases - Exposing the external and internal signs to which people infected with it will be recognized, as well as the means to prevent it. Illustration on Venerian, sexually transmitted diseases. Engraving by Alexandre Gabriel, 1830.); Photo eLeonard de Selva; French, out of copyright

20x20 image printed on 26x26 Fine Art Rag Paper with 3" (76mm) white border. Our Fine Art Prints are printed on 300gsm 100% acid free, PH neutral paper with archival properties. This printing method is used by museums and art collections to exhibit photographs and art reproductions.

Our fine art prints are high-quality prints made using a paper called Photo Rag. This 100% cotton rag fibre paper is known for its exceptional image sharpness, rich colors, and high level of detail, making it a popular choice for professional photographers and artists.
